Output df27aa5e8988d7a23dc2ebdfdb2cd24ae554b7f85680a2e03c5fac5beb7d084e:0

value
1288660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ee9fab573242855fb655c80867db10a95d44224e OP_EQUAL
address
3PSk2DXZSwbtaS9ySehwsPfe7heLhrDCXk
transaction
df27aa5e8988d7a23dc2ebdfdb2cd24ae554b7f85680a2e03c5fac5beb7d084e
confirmations
352221
spent
true